About The Neighborhood: This historic and beautiful row is on America's oldest residential street: Elfreths Aly. A designated National Historic Landmark, this cobblestone street is home to 32 houses, (29 of which are privately owned), and retains charming elements that have been drawing residents since 1713. Nestled into the heart of Old City, you'll be walking distance from a long list of restaurants, galleries, shops, and Philadelphia icons like Race St Pier, Penn's Landing, Spruce Street Harbor Park, Carpenter's Hall, Independence National Park, and more. Surrounded by convenient public transportation options and easy highway access, this is a rare opportunity to immerse yourself in a captivating blend of past and present. It's the birthplace of the United States. It's a World Heritage City, the first in the country. It's Philadelphia's Old City, and it isn't just for tourists. This terrific neighborhood still features cobblestone streets, and the landmarks are amazing: Independence Hall, the Liberty Bell, Penn's Landing, the Benjamin Franklin Bridge, and the Betsy Ross House. Elfreth's Alley is the oldest residential street in the nation, dating back to 1702. The museums are also impressive: the Museum of the American Revolution, the National Museum of American Jewish History, the Benjamin Franklin Museum, and the Independence Seaport Museum.

But while you'll have endless destinations to take out-of-town visitors, living in Old City provides a wealth of charm, walkable streets, terrific shops and restaurants, and an outstanding farmer's market. The neighborhood is bicycle-friendly, and bicycle rentals are available at Indego stations.
